US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"inquire about his availability"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when you want to ask someone if another person is free or able to participate in an event or meeting. Example: "I will inquire about his availability for the meeting next week."

Ludwig's WRAP-UP

In summary, "inquire about his availability" is a grammatically correct and usable phrase, though Ludwig indicates it's more formal and less frequent in everyday conversation. It functions as a verb phrase used to formally request information about someone's free time, typically in professional or neutral contexts like news reports or business communications. Simpler alternatives such as "check his availability" or "ask about his availability" may be more appropriate for informal settings. Keep in mind this is a formal expression, best employed when needing a more respectful communication.

FAQs

What does "inquire about his availability" mean?

It means to ask or check whether a person is free or able to participate in a meeting, event, or task.

When is it appropriate to use "inquire about his availability"?

It is suitable for formal or professional settings when you need to determine someone's capacity to participate in something. Simpler phrases are better suited for casual contexts.

What can I say instead of "inquire about his availability"?

You can use alternatives like "check his availability", "ask about his availability", or "find out if he is available" depending on the context.

Is "inquire about his availability" formal or informal?

It is considered a more formal expression. In informal settings, you might prefer a simpler alternative like "see if he's free".
